Output 3343566b891fa3675bf629c3f173c19a7ed10bbf6aaa73c2c9c9d7609c0bbab9:109

value
83272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b4406b949ad5c9b9403e3abc6082790a913f002 OP_EQUAL
address
38Yz6Uir4wVGYnib4eSm3pmZVfd5sf4YkR
transaction
3343566b891fa3675bf629c3f173c19a7ed10bbf6aaa73c2c9c9d7609c0bbab9